Abstract | The dijet mass distribution produced in LHC proton-proton collisions at a center-of-mass energy √s = 8 TeV has been studied with the ATLAS detector using 2012 data with an integrated luminosity of 5.8 fb−1, including dijet masses up to ∼4.1 TeV. No resonance-like features have been observed. A new ATLAS limit excludes excited quarks with masses below 3.66 TeV at 95% C.L. Model-independent limits on sigma × A have also been extended. |
